Finding a same day loan in Laguna, NM, often means looking beyond our immediate town borders. While you might check with local credit unions or community banks in nearby Grants or Albuquerque, many residents turn to reputable online lenders. The key is to ensure any lender you choose is licensed to operate in New Mexico. The state has specific regulations, including caps on interest rates and fees for small loans, designed to protect borrowers. Always verify a lender's legitimacy through the New Mexico Regulation and Licensing Department's website before applying. This step is your first defense against predatory practices.
Before you apply, get your documents in order. You'll typically need proof of income (like recent pay stubs), a valid government ID, an active checking account, and your Social Security number. Having these ready speeds up the process significantly. It’s also wise to borrow only the exact amount you need. Calculate exactly what you need to cover your emergency, as borrowing more means higher fees and a larger repayment burden. Finally, have a solid repayment plan. Map out your budget to ensure you can meet the payment date without falling short on other essential bills.
